Bellator Fighting Championships lands multi-fight deal with British MMA star Jim Wallhead

13033170789802345524592_medium

Fresh on the heels of their acquisition of Dan Hornbuckle, Bellator Fighting Championships announced today that another welterweight star, Jim Wallhead (18-5), will join their growing roster and debut in Spring 2010.

"Judo Jim" has won six straight fights and nine of his last 11. He was last seen in "Knuckle Up MMA" where he outpointed Che Mills to a decisive unanimous decision on Nov. 1 at the Celtic Manor in Wales.

Wallhead is expected to compete in Bellator’s upcoming eight-man welterweight tournament, scheduled to begin on April 8, 2010. In addition to 170-pounds, Bellator will also conduct tournaments at 145, 155, and 185-pounds with the tournament winners immediately garnering a number-one contender status in their respective divisions.

From Bellator Founder and CEO Bjorn Rebney:

"Adding Jim to our welterweight division is magic for Bellator. As one of Europe’s top welterweights, Jim will no doubt use our April tournament on Fox Sports Net to introduce U.S. MMA fans to what European fans already know. Jim is the real deal. As a fan, I can’t wait to see Wallhead, Askren, McClintok and Hornbuckle face off."
